一种用于监测和缓解视疲劳的智能按摩眼镜 被引量:1

A Kind of Intelligent Massage Glasses for Monitoring and Relieving Asthenopia

摘要 研发实时检测与缓解视疲劳的智能设备在日常生活中具有重要应用价值。视疲劳程度与眨眼动作密切相关,从眨眼动作提取的眨眼频率和眨眼持续时间会随着视疲劳程度的加深而有所增加。本文通过采集疲劳和非疲劳状态下的垂直眼电信号(VEOG)从而进行眨眼实时监测,然后建立支持向量机(二分类)模型,将30秒内的眨眼频率、平均时间占比作为区分将疲劳眼电信号和非疲劳眼电信号的特征,最终模型测试集准确率为88.33%。本文创新地提出了将监测和缓解视疲劳于一体的智能按摩眼镜。系统可以根据判别函数f(x1,x2)=4.8647*x1+x2-0.5138判断眼睛是否进入疲劳状态,若眼睛进入疲劳状态,眼镜自动启动按摩功能对睛明穴进行按摩,以及时缓解视疲劳,保护双眼。该设备可佩戴性高,低功耗,是一款能有效保护双眼的可穿戴设备。 The research and development of real-time detection and relief of asthenopia intelligent equipment in daily life has an important application value.The degree of asthenopia is closely related to eye blink,and the blink frequency and duration extracted from eye blink will increase the degree of asthenopia.In this paper,real-time monitoring of blinking is carried out by collecting the VEOG signals under fatigue and non-fatigue conditions,and then a Support Vector Machine model(SVM)is established.The blinking frequency and the average blink duration within 30 seconds were used as the characteristics to distinguish the fatigue and non-fatigue eye signals,the accuracy of the fi nal model test set was 88.33%.In this paper,the intelligent massage glasses model which can monitor and relieve visual fatigue is presented.According to the function f(x1,x2)=4.8647*x1+x2-0.5138,the system can judge the fatigue state of the eyes.Then it automatically starts the massage function to massage the Jingming points,so as to relieve asthenopia in time and protect the eyes.The device has high wearability and low power consumption,and is a wearable device that can eff ectively protect eyes.
